Unit 1 Discovering yourself Catching crabs Vocabulary ● preceding a. existing or coming immediately before someone or something else 先 前的;前面的 Our contact information is located on the preceding pages. ● semester n. [C] one of the two periods of about 18 weeks that the school year is divided into in some countries, for example the US 学期(美国等一些国 家中的半个学年,长约 18 周) ● impromptu a. not planned or prepared 即兴的;无准备的 The expert was called upon to give an impromptu speech for ten minutes. ● boating n. [U] the activity of travelling in a small boat on a lake or river for enjoyment (以娱乐为目的的)划船 ● attendance n.1 [U] the fact of being present at an event or of going regularly to school, church etc 出席;参加 It is a parent's responsibility to ensure children's regular attendance. 2 [C, U] the number of people who are present at an event or in a place such as a school or church 出席人数 Matches this season have attracted record attendances. ● steeply ad.(上升或下降)急剧地,大起大落地 Export orders continued to fall steeply. ● humiliation n. 1 [U] the unhappy and ashamed feeling you get when something embarrassing happens 耻辱;丢脸 He had never known the despair of defeat or the humiliation of failure. 2 [C] something that makes you feel very embarrassed and ashamed 耻 辱之事;丢脸的事 The government suffered a series of political humiliations

●diligence n. [U] (fml) the attitude or behaviour of someone who works very hard 勤奋;用功 ●flyer n. [C] 1 (infml) (high-~) someone who is extremely successful in their job or in school (事业或学业上)极有成就的人 2 a bird, insect, or animal that flies in a particular way 会飞的鸟(或昆 虫、兽类) ●script n. [C] the written words of a play, film, television programme, speech etc (戏剧、电影、电视节目、演讲等的)剧本,手稿 You can't have good acting without a decent script. ●provisional a. intended to be temporary, and likely to be changed when other arrangements are made 临时的;暂时性的;暂定的 We've made a provisional reservation for next week. ●acceptance n. [U] 1 agreement to a plan, offer, or suggestion 赞同;同意 Acceptance of the offer is the first step to a merger. 2 (~ of) general agreement that something is true, reasonable, or cannot be changed 接受;认可 There is widespread acceptance of these principles. ●ambitious a.1 determined to be successful, rich, famous etc 有野心的;有抱负的 Alfred was intensely ambitious, obsessed with the idea of becoming rich. 2 an ambitious plan, aim, or attempt is difficult and will need a lot of effort to succeed (计划、目标或企图)要求高的,需付出极大努力的 The government has launched an ambitious plan to manage health care. ●activist n. [C] someone who takes part in activities that are intended to achieve political or social change, especially someone who is a member of an organization 积极分子, 活动家(尤指属于某组织的成员) ●congress n.1 (Congress) the group of people in the US who are elected to make

laws. It consists of the House of Representatives and the Senate. 美国国 会(由众议院和参议院组成) 2 [C] a large meeting of members of a political group (政党的)大会 ●mortgage n.[C] (get / obtain / take out / arrange a ~;~ on) a legal agreement in which you borrow money from a bank in order to buy a house 抵押;抵 押借款;按揭 They've taken out a 30-year mortgage. ●promotion n. [C, U] 1 (get / win / gain ~; ~ to) a move to a higher level in a company, institution, or sport 提升;晋升 His number one objective is to get promotion. 2 the activity of encouraging or supporting something 鼓励;提倡 The campaign is concerned with the promotion of health. ●inevitably ad. used for saying that something is certain to happen 必然地;不可避 免地 The decision will inevitably lead to political tensions. ●criticize v. to say what you think is wrong or bad about something 批评;批判; 指责 It was difficult to be honest without seeming to criticize. vt. to consider something carefully and judge what the good and bad aspects of it are 评价;评论 We look at each other's work and criticize it. ●brace v. 1 (~ oneself for sth; ~ oneself to do sth) to get ready for something unpleasant (使)做好准备 I braced myself for the results of my blood test. 2 (~ oneself / sth against sth) to push your body, or a part of it, against something solid and strong in order to support yourself or to avoid falling (身体或身体部位)支住,撑牢

She braced herself against the wall. ●resistance n.[sing, U] 1 (meet with / face / encounter ~) the refusal to accept something new such as a plan, idea etc (对新计划、新观念等的)抵制, 反对 This proposal is meeting with some resistance at the UN's headquarters. 2 (~ to) the ability not to be affected or harmed by something, especially a disease or a drug (尤指对疾病或药物的)抵抗力 Vitamin A helps build resistance to infection. ●moor v. to stop a ship or boat from moving by fastening it to a place with ropes or by using an anchor (使)停泊 ●estuary n. [C] the part of a large river where it becomes wide and flows into the sea 河口;江口 ●coastline n. [C] the land along a coast, especially when seen from the sea or the air (尤指从海上或空中看到的)海岸线 ●surf n.[U] the waves of the sea as they move onto a beach, falling to produce foam 拍岸浪花 vi. (go ~ing) to ride on waves in the sea on a surf board 冲浪 Do you want to go surfing tomorrow? v. to look at various places one after another on the Internet or on television (在因特网上或电视上)冲浪 She spends hours every day just surfing the Net. ●coastal a.(usu before noun) on land beside a sea 海岸的;沿海的 coastal areas / towns / roads ●rusty a. a rusty metal object is covered in rust (生)锈的 ●mesh n. [C, U](用铁丝、绳等制成的)网状物,网 ●haul

vt. to pull or carry something heavy from one place to another with a lot of effort (用力)拖,拉;运送 I hauled my luggage to the nearest hotel. ●deck n. [C] (on ~) the outside top part of a ship that you can walk on 甲板 A lot of passengers were sitting up on deck. ●brim vi. (~ with) to be full of something 充溢;充满 Rob was brimming with enthusiasm. ●clamp vt. (~ to / around / on) to put or hold something firmly in position 夹住; 固定 Jack has always got a mobile phone clamped to his ear. n. [C] a tool used for holding or fastening two things together firmly 夹 具;钳 ●defy vt. to refuse to obey a law or rule, or to refuse to do what someone in authority tells you to do (公然)违抗,反抗,不服从 Nearly 11,000 people have been arrested for defying the ban on street trading. ●captive n. [C] someone who is being kept as a prisoner 俘虏 The rebels promise to release their captives unharmed if their demands are met. a. (take / hold sb ~) kept as a prisoner 被俘虏的;被监禁的 She was kidnapped and held captive for over a week. ●productive a. 1 achieving good results 富有成效的 Your work at the office has not been very productive. 2 making or growing things in large quantities 富饶的;多产的 People are thinking of ways to make more productive use of agricultural land. ●at / in the back of one's mind not thinking about something directly now but knowing that it exists or is true 在脑海深处;在内心深处 At the back of her mind, she knew he was lying. ●map out to plan in detail how something will happen 详细计划 Her own future had been mapped out by her wealthy and adoring parents. ●end up to be in a particular place or state after doing something or because of doing it 最终到达;最终达到 Keep on doing that and you'll end up in serious trouble. ●be looking to do sth to be planning to do something 计划做某事 We're looking to expand the business. ●settle down to begin to live a quieter life by getting married or staying permanently in a place 定居(通过结婚而)安顿下来 Are you ever going to settle down and get married? ●haul up to pull or carry something heavy from one place to another with a lot of effort 把.拖上来 The young boy hauled up the fishing nets by himself. ●figure out to be able to understand something or solve a problem 理解;明白;想 出 If I have a map, I can figure it out. Proper names ●Charles River 查尔斯河(美国马萨诸塞州东部) ●Madison Avenue(纽约市的)麦迪逊大街(美国广告业中心) ●Hollywood 好莱坞(美国电影业设在加利福尼亚州好莱坞区域的一 部分,享有耗费巨资拍摄上佳影片的名声) ●Thanksgiving 感恩节(在美国为 11 月的第四个星期四;在加拿大 为 10 月的第二个星期一)
